Abstract
The utility model discloses a kind of silo cable for measuring temperature built-in fittings, belong to foodstuff preservation equipment technical field, including embedded board and built-in pipe, the embedded board is vertically arranged with built-in pipe, the built-in pipe wears the bottom for being fixed on the embedded board, and the upper orifice of the built-in pipe is concordant or upper surface lower than the embedded board;The cable for measuring temperature built-in fitting of the utility model, effectively improves the air-tightness at the embedded pipe orifice of cable for measuring temperature, to improve the air-tightness of silo entirety, is conducive to improve nitrogen charging or stifling operation effectiveness, long service life, structure is simple, at low cost.

Background technique
As China's grain storage " four dissipate " changes the quickening of technology process, the scattered form of depositing of grain has become a kind of new normal
The warehouse and grain heap form of state, especially food storage turn to Bulk Grain storage comprehensively.In newly-built silo, from original
Storehouse type development of the 4.5 rice barn room height to 6~8 meters of height, or even there are also higher silos.The variation of storehouse type and scattered stock
The promotion of storehouse height brings new challenge to the safety of foodstuff preservation.Food storage in tall and big vertical silo or silo,
The temperature change at real-time monitoring grain deep layer position is needed, thus further to know that the biotic factor as caused by the variation of grain temperature is living
Temperature and the mutual cooperation relationship of quality comparison in storage provide data branch in the dynamic influence for grain storage, and storage ecological environment
It holds.
In the prior art, generally using the temperature at cable for measuring temperature detection grain deep layer position.Silo or cable for measuring temperature are external
The silo roof of silo be embedded with the built-in pipe for wearing cable for measuring temperature, expose to the built-in pipe top coagulation outside silo roof
Soil casting forms the cavity structure for placing cable for measuring temperature, and cable for measuring temperature passes through built-in pipe from top to bottom and intervenes in silo
Portion.
In order to guarantee the air-tightness inside silo, cable for measuring temperature is soft equipped with being blocked for the nozzle to built-in pipe
Matter rubber washer, soft rubber washer is by the gravity gland of cable for measuring temperature in the top of built-in pipe.Due to after-pouring
Coagulation basal plane can not accomplish the axis perpendicular with built-in pipe, and its surface smoothness is poor, cause soft rubber washer to pre-buried
The lid conjunction of the nozzle of pipe is not tight, and leakproofness is poor, and gas leakage is serious after cable for measuring temperature is placed, so that carrying out nitrogen charging to silo or fumigating
When operation, leakage is generated at the nozzle of built-in pipe, is unable to satisfy the requirement of nitrogen charging or stifling operation.

Embodiment 1
As shown in Figure 1, a kind of silo cable for measuring temperature built-in fitting, including embedded board 1 and built-in pipe 2, the embedded board 1 with
Built-in pipe 2 is vertically arranged, and the built-in pipe 2 wears the bottom for being fixed on the embedded board 1, and the upper orifice of the built-in pipe 2 is flat
Upper surface neat or lower than the embedded board 1.
Preferred scheme, the bottom of embedded board 1 offer the through-hole matched with the outer diameter of built-in pipe 2, and built-in pipe 2 is worn
And it is fully welded and is connected in the through-hole.
After cable for measuring temperature is arranged in built-in pipe 2, the included soft rubber washer of cable for measuring temperature can be good at being covered on pre-
It is effectively blocked at the nozzle of pipe laying 2, effectively improves air-tightness of the cable for measuring temperature at 2 mouthfuls of built-in pipe, thus
Improve the air-tightness of silo entirety.
Preferred scheme, the embedded board 1 are fixedly provided with being circumferentially arranged along embedded board 1 backwards to the side of built-in pipe 2
Side plate 3 forms open-topped cavity structure between the side plate 3 and embedded board 1.Cavity structure can be used for placing thermometric electricity
Cable, when built-in fitting is rectangular, cavity structure is open-topped case structure, and when built-in fitting is round, cavity structure
For open-topped barrel type structure.In addition, cavity structure is also convenient for the casting of the concrete outside later period built-in fitting.
Preferred scheme, the top of the side plate 3 are additionally provided with cover board 5, and the cover board 5 is detachable to be covered on the cavity
Structure upper.Dismountable cover plate 5 is convenient for protecting the cable for measuring temperature placed in cavity structure, safeguarding.
Preferred scheme is additionally provided with sealing element 6 between the side plate 3 and cover board 5.Sealing element 6 is used for seal cover board 5 and side
Air gap between plate 3, improves dust-proof, the waterproof effect of cable for measuring temperature mouth built-in fitting, while further improving the gas of built-in fitting
Close property, reduces leakage rate.Sealing element 6 can be gasket, sealing ring or the sealing plate etc. that elaxtic seal is fabricated to,
It can be the sealing of other structures form.
Preferred scheme, the top of the side plate 3 are equipped with inside flanging 7, offer on flanging 7 interior for installing bolt
Internal thread hole, the position corresponding with internal thread hole of cover board 5 offers clear opening or internal thread hole, and bolt is worn from top to bottom
The internal thread hole on clear opening or internal thread hole and flanging 7 on cover board 5, the cover board 5 are bolted and the flanging
7 is fixed, and the sealing element 6 is pressed between the cover board 5 and flanging 7.
Preferred scheme, the shape of the embedded board 1 are rectangular or round.
Preferred scheme is additionally provided with 2 on the embedded board 1 for wearing the interconnection line three-way holes 4 of interconnection line.
Preferred scheme, the two sides of the interconnection symmetrical built-in pipe 2 of line three-way hole 4.
Preferred scheme, the built-in fitting are zinc-plated or stainless steel material, have the characteristics that corrosion-resistant long service life.
Embodiment 2
As shown in Fig. 2, embodiment 2 is consistent with other structure features of embodiment 1, difference is, on the side plate 3
2 interconnection line three-way holes 4 for being used to wear interconnection line are additionally provided with, the cable for measuring temperature built-in fitting in embodiment 2 interconnects line three-way hole 4
It is opened on side plate 3, can be applied in vertical silo, the cover board 5 of built-in fitting is concordant with the holding of vertical silo ground after installation, can reduce
Influence after the installation of silo cable for measuring temperature to silo roof channel, ensures that good dust-proof, waterproof and obturation effect.
